Pomoc - Szukaj - Użytkownicy - Kalendarz
Pełna wersja: Usuwanie wiersza z tabeli w bazie danych
Forum PHP.pl > Forum > PHP
Eset96
Witam mam pytanie, mam skrypt który za pomocą get dodaje dane do bazy do danej tabeli. Te dane są wyświetlane na stronie php w formie tabelki, każdy dodany do bazy log ma swoje id. jak zrobić aby po kliknięciu [usuń] na stronie php w tabeli usunął się z tabeli w bazie dany log?

markonix
Usuń to link z końcówką np. usun.php?id=$zmienna.
Na stronie usun.php odbierasz $_GET['id'] i wykonujesz zapytanie SQL DELETE z warunkiem WHERE id = $_GET['id'].
Eset96
(DELETE * FROM `logs_database` WHERE `id`=$_GET['id'])

Coś takiego, ale nie wiem jak ma wyglądać plik usuń.php
gargamel
Cytat
Coś takiego, ale nie wiem jak ma wyglądać plik usuń.php


  1. if( $_GET['id'] ){
  2.  
  3. mysql_query("DELETE * FROM logs_database WHERE id='".mysql_real_escape_string($_GET['id'])."';");
  4.  
  5. }


Tak w skrócie

I polecam: http://www.w3schools.com/sql/default.asp
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ę kliknij tutaj.
Invision Power Board © 2001-2025 Invision Power Services, Inc.